Symbiosis, Symbolism, and the Power of the Past : Canaan, Ancient Israel, and Their Neighbors, from the Late Bronze Age through Roman Palaestina /
Celebrating the 100th anniversary of the Albright Institute of Archaeological Research, this collection of erudite essays concentrates on the archaeology of ancient Israel, Canaan, and neighboring nations.
